Learn about CVE-2017-16314, a vulnerability in Insteon Hub's PubNub message handler, allowing for buffer overflow attacks. Understand the impact, affected systems, and mitigation steps.
CVE-2017-16314, assigned by Talos, pertains to multiple buffer overflow vulnerabilities in the Insteon Hub's PubNub message handler. These vulnerabilities can be exploited by sending specially crafted commands through the PubNub service, potentially leading to a stack-based buffer overflow.
Understanding CVE-2017-16314
The Insteon Hub, running firmware version 1012, is susceptible to buffer overflow vulnerabilities in its PubNub message handler for the "cc" channel.
What is CVE-2017-16314?
The vulnerability involves sending authenticated HTTP requests with specially crafted commands through the PubNub service, triggering a stack-based buffer overflow that can overwrite arbitrary data.
The Impact of CVE-2017-16314
Technical Details of CVE-2017-16314
The following technical details outline the vulnerability, affected systems, and exploitation mechanism.
Vulnerability Description
The vulnerability lies in the PubNub message handler of the Insteon Hub, allowing attackers to trigger a stack-based buffer overflow by sending crafted commands.
Affected Systems and Versions
Exploitation Mechanism
cmd s_sonos
at memory address 0x9d01c1ccs_speaker
value is copied to a buffer at $sp+0x2b0
using strcpy
functionMitigation and Prevention
To address CVE-2017-16314, consider the following mitigation strategies:
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ates